Delaware’s Weather Reality: A Case for Robust Lighting

Since reliable records began, no tropical cyclone has struck Delaware while maintaining hurricane intensity, but the state often experiences the direct effects of landfalling North Atlantic tropical cyclones, including rainfall or strong winds. Dover has experienced significant weather events, including Tropical Storm Bertha which brought peak wind gusts of 58 mph, downing scattered trees, signs, and power lines, leaving 3,200 homes without power for 8 hours.

Delaware’s unique geography presents additional challenges, as bridges along evacuation routes will close if there are sustained winds at or above 45 mph. This makes reliable, self-powered lighting systems essential for maintaining visibility during extended power outages.

Essential Hurricane-Resistant Features

Wind-Resistant Construction

Monocrystalline solar panels are resistant to flying debris, and hardened mounting brackets support the solar panel in wind gusts. These panels are extremely resistant to high winds and are paired with poles and mounting brackets designed to hurricane specifications.

Superior Battery Backup

Quality solar mailbox lights provide reliable dusk to dawn light without dimming and provide up to 5-day battery backup, reliably working in the worst climates. The best systems are designed for a 20-year life, with battery replacement every 5–7 years.

Waterproof Protection

Ventilated lights prevent water accumulation and allow the lights to continue to function throughout the storm, while improved waterproofing means that all connectors are sealed to prevent water entry and protect the circuits in driving rain. Look for lights with IP65 waterproof design that can handle temperatures from -77°F to 104°F.

Smart Technology Integration

Modern solar mailbox lights feature motion-based sensors that provide optimal lighting when triggered by movement, with illumination continuing for 2-3 minutes after activation but remaining on while someone is present. Advanced models offer three lighting modes: dim to bright, off to bright, and constant brightness.
